java -jar方式运行设置启动参数不起作用

  Java
  运维
  知识
0
0
0
字数:760
发布于: 2024-06-18 13:37:40
原创声明:文章所有权为创作者【原创】所有,未经许可,不得转载!
目录
未发现目录

记一次java运行启动参数失效解决方案

java -jar方式运行设置启动参数不起作用?

注意:java命令后要直接跟-jar

示例如下:

#!/usr/sh

nohup /data/envs/jdk/bin/java -jar -server -Xmx8192m -Xms8192m -Xmn1024m -Xss512m -DJM.LOG.PATH=/data/logs -DJM.SNAPSHOT.PATH=/data/logs /data/apps/xxx/xxx.jar --spring.profiles.active=prod --server.port=9700 --spring.cloud.sentinel.log.dir=/data/logs/sentinel --logging.file.path=/data/logs > /data/apps/xxx/log.out 2>&1 &

写成下面这样启动参数可能失效(-jar放到后边去了)

#!/usr/sh

nohup /data/envs/jdk/bin/java -server -Xmx8192m -Xms8192m -Xmn1024m -Xss512m -DJM.LOG.PATH=/data/logs -DJM.SNAPSHOT.PATH=/data/logs -jar /data/apps/xxx/xxx.jar --spring.profiles.active=prod --server.port=9700 --spring.cloud.sentinel.log.dir=/data/logs/sentinel --logging.file.path=/data/logs > /data/apps/xxx/log.out 2>&1 &

目录
未发现目录